For the smoothest batter, make sure your ingredients are room temperature before starting. Also, scrape the sides of the bowl periodically throughout mixing. WebAug 11, 2024 · Opening the oven door too early – opening the oven door lets a rush of cold air into the oven, which could cool down the oven and affect how your cake bakes. Use the oven light to check on your cake …
WebApr 11, 2024 · Bottom Undercooked. Oven temperature too low. Increase oven temperature. Incorrect oven placement. Place cake in center of oven. Not enough batter in the pan. Use an appropriate amount of batter. Cover the cake with foil to avoid burning the top. Bake for additional time and cover with foil.
